6. September 2023
- Neu: „camelCase“ für Pluraldateinamen mit mehreren Deklarationen zulassen
9. Dezember 2021
- Lösung: Die Regel zu geschweiften Klammern, die für eine einzeilige Wenn/else-Anweisung nicht erforderlich sind, wurde klarer formuliert.
19. Mai 2021
- Lösung: Eine Regel zur Verwendung von Ausdrucksfunktionen wurde entfernt.
- Neu: Eine Regel zum Verbot von Funktionsnamen mit Leerzeichen wurde hinzugefügt.
10. Juni 2020
- Fehlerkorrektur: Muss nach Operatoren im allgemeinen Fall umschlossen werden (https://github.com/android/kotlin-guides/issues/62)
- Neu: Regel für die Annotationssyntax
@[...]
hinzugefügt
18. Mai 2018
Stil
- Behebung: Der Einzug des Funktionsparameter-Wrappings wurde in einen einzelnen Einzug geändert, um dem JetBrains-Styleguide zu entsprechen.
- Problem: Fügen Sie den Bereichsoperatoren als Ausnahme zu den Leerzeichen im Binäroperator hinzu.
Interoperabilität
- Neu: Es wurde ein Abschnitt zu Lint-Prüfungen für die Kotlin-/Java-Interoperabilität hinzugefügt.
14. November 2017
Interoperabilität
Fehlerbehebung: Der Inhalt des Abschnitts „Lambda-Argumente“ wurde korrigiert, sodass der aktuelle Status der Lambda-Typen und die SAM-Konvertierung der Schnittstelle nun korrekt wiedergegeben werden.
2. November 2017
Erste Version